To excel as a dog sitter, several key traits and soft competencies are essential. A genuine love for animals is paramount, as it fosters trust and creates a nurturing environment for pets. Patience is crucial, especially when dealing with different temperaments and needs; some dogs may require extra time to adjust. Strong communication skills enhance interaction with both pets and their owners, ensuring clear understanding of expectations and care routines. Reliability and responsibility are non-negotiable, as pet owners depend on you to care for their furry family members. Additionally, adaptability is vital in this ever-changing field, allowing you to respond effectively to various situations and individual pet behaviors. A successful dog sitter combines these traits with a proactive mindset, ensuring that each pet receives the attention, love, and care they deserve while building lasting relationships with clients.

Individuals who excel as dog sitters often display a strong affinity for animals, demonstrating not only a love for pets but also a keen interest in animal behavior and welfare. They tend to enjoy spending time outdoors, engaging in activities like walking or playing in parks, which aligns with their passion for an active lifestyle. Many are drawn to nurturing roles, reflecting a desire to care for others, whether they are humans or animals. Additionally, effective dog sitters often appreciate the nuances of communication, favoring roles that allow them to build trust and rapport with both pets and their owners. This profession also attracts those who thrive on flexibility and variety, as each day presents unique challenges and opportunities to connect with different breeds and personalities. Ultimately, a blend of compassion, energy, and a proactive approach to problem-solving characterizes those who find fulfillment in dog sitting.

How to pass a dog sitter job assessment?

To pass a dog sitter job assessment, it is important to showcase your experience and skills in handling dogs, as well as your knowledge of dog behavior and care. For example, you can mention your previous experience in dog sitting, your ability to administer medications if needed, and your understanding of different dog breeds and their specific needs.

What is a career assessment?

A career assessment like this 'Would I be a good dog sitter quiz' is a process or tool used to evaluate an individual's interests, skills, values, and personality traits in order to provide guidance and insights into suitable career options. It is designed to help individuals gain a better understanding of themselves and their career preferences, and to assist them in making informed decisions about their professional paths. Career assessments typically involve a series of questionnaires, tests, or exercises that aim to assess various aspects of an individual's personality, abilities, and preferences. These assessments may cover areas such as work values, interests, aptitudes, strengths, and work styles. The results are then analyzed and used to generate career suggestions, recommendations, or guidance.
